Fundraising for Indie Film Workshop | Fall 2024
Venue (campus and classroom): Alief-Hayes Screening Theater B301
Session Dates and Times: Saturdays in October 5, 12, 19 and 26 from 10am to 2pm
Instructor: Jennifer Waldo (full-time Filmmaking faculty member)
Description: This 4-week course is designed to teach students how to get theater projects, web series, or films off the ground.
